Finance Review Summary — Second-Source Supplier Search

This review covers the ongoing effort to secure an alternate supplier for the Calvane sensor module, currently sole-sourced from Ostrevant Micro. Quoted pricing from the two candidate firms, Larkfell Systems and Brenwide Technics, runs 6–11% above current rates, offset by reduced expedite costs and lower stockout risk. Qualification spend to date sits within the approved envelope. Branch managers should anticipate no near-term price changes. Strategic context for this search appears below.

internal memo for tagef-hadup: Gross margin on Ulaath came in at 15 percent against a plan of 5 percent. Only 7 of the 120 pilot accounts renewed Ulaath, so a churn review is set for October 15.

### Action item: Harrowfield gateway buffering

During the outage, the Harrowfield telemetry gateway dropped readings from roughly forty tractors because its in-memory buffer had no overflow policy. Owner for the fix is the Fieldwire team: add disk-backed spill, cap retention at six hours, and alert when the buffer exceeds half capacity. Target is two sprints out. Progress will be reported at this sync until closed. Design notes, capacity math, and the review checklist are being tracked on the internal page:

runbook for yahop-tajep: https://jenkins.olvarqstack.internal/settings

Release checklist — Tarnview Autocomplete. Index rebuild is slow; budget 40 minutes, not 10. Do not ship if p95 suggest latency in staging exceeds 250ms. Steps: drain the old index, run the compactor, warm the top 10k prefixes, then re-enable traffic. Skip nothing. If the compactor stalls past an hour, abort and escalate to the Halden rotation. Confirm completion and record the trace token from the final warm-up pass below.

pipeline stamp: htk4_66df

Subject: Parchmill cut-over wrap-up

Hi — quick summary for your review. We cut over to the new Parchmill markdown pipeline last night with no rollbacks. Sanitization now happens pre-cache, so stale unsafe HTML can't leak from old entries; we also purged the render cache entirely. One straggler worker ran the old build for ten minutes, already terminated. The production pipeline currently runs with these settings.

config for bawip-badup:
ULAAEL_HOST=ulaael.zemvarsys.internal
ULAAEL_PORT=8000